- [ ] Basement archive room (B2, Hollis Wing). No unescorted access. Sign in at the Vetterman Group facilities hatch first. Hard hats not required; gloves are. No food or drink past the fire door. Materials leave only with a signed release slip. Lights are motion-timed; prop nothing open. The keypad entry code for the archive door is below.

turnstile pass: bdg-YEOZLM-79341408

ALERT: Meridian calendar sync conflicts spiking

Conflict rate on the Meridian calendar sync pipeline exceeded threshold (baseline 0.2%, currently 4.1%). Correlates with the 7.3.0 rollout of the Openspan connector. Duplicate and overwritten events reported by pilot tenants. Release manager: hold further rollout waves pending triage. Current conflict metrics and the rollback decision tree are on the page below.

operations page: https://jira.xolmario.internal/board

## Alert: InvoicePress Render Backlog

This fires when the PDF invoice renderer (InvoicePress) falls behind by more than 500 jobs. Usually it's a bad font payload from a tenant template, sometimes a stuck worker. Don't panic — the queue drains itself once you restart the render pool. New folks: skim the triage checklist before touching anything. Step-by-step instructions are on the page below.

operations page: https://grafana.qirvansys.corp/pages/pages/display/54f57f191162